Output 1754e62685f9024c8c30628acce673550cafc8db3daeeb4e457241ccc4b79063:0

value
756514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f4e09ddc4b68e743965e25768580f2c0e9ff18c OP_EQUAL
address
37TjyqnQE6tGjxfjSK2eVcfrYB8wrGRJrz
transaction
1754e62685f9024c8c30628acce673550cafc8db3daeeb4e457241ccc4b79063
confirmations
349939
spent
true